Page 5: Scania Climatic Wind Tunnel

Facility overview

Nozzle size 13 m² Bus and truck testingWind speed 0-100 km/hDyno performance ± 800 kW, ± 120 kNTemperature -35ºC / +50ºCHumidity 5-95% RH

Rain and soiling (UV-chemical) Aeroacoustic testing Snow and solar simulation Emission analysis

Page 10: Scania Climatic Wind Tunnel

Operating conditions – Sun

Radiation intensity: 400-1,100 W/m² Radiation of front, roof and cab sidesRadiation of front, roof and cab sides Cloud and tunnel functions Testing of ACC performance in trucks

Page 11: Scania Climatic Wind Tunnel

Soiling test

0.5% fluorescent added to rain water Contamination of sides, door handlesContamination of sides, door handles Windscreen and side window visibility Soiling of exterior driving mirrors

Page 12: Scania Climatic Wind Tunnel

Aero acoustic testing

Wind noise can be measured during stable and repeatable Wind noise can be measured during stable and repeatable conditions, also with a lateral wind flow.

Requirement: Background noise level ≤76 dB(A) at 90 km/h. The acoustic treatment solution includes circuit wall liningThe acoustic treatment solution includes circuit wall lining, turning vanes and baffles, and test section lining.
